如何在CentOS中设置ulimit软硬限制
在CentOS中,您可以使用ulimit
命令来设置用户进程的资源限制。这些限制分为软限制(soft limit)和硬限制(hard limit)。软限制是用户可以设置的最大资源限制,而硬限制是系统管理员设置的最大资源限制。用户可以将软限制设置为硬限制以下,但不能超过硬限制。
要设置ulimit软硬限制,请按照以下步骤操作:
-
打开终端。
-
使用文本编辑器打开
/etc/security/limits.conf
文件。例如,使用nano编辑器:sudo nano /etc/security/limits.conf
-
在文件末尾添加以下行,以设置特定用户的软硬限制。将
替换为您要设置限制的用户名,将
和
替换为您要设置的软硬限制值。soft nofile hard nofile 例如,如果您要将用户
john
的打开文件描述符限制设置为软限制65535和硬限制65535,您可以添加以下行:john soft nofile 65535 john hard nofile 65535
如果您要为所有用户设置相同的限制,可以使用
*
代替用户名:* soft nofile
* hard nofile -
保存并关闭文件。
-
为了使更改生效,您需要重新登录受影响的用户或重启系统。
请注意,这些设置仅适用于通过PAM(Pluggable Authentication Modules)进行身份验证的用户。如果您的系统使用其他身份验证方法,您可能需要在相应的配置文件中进行设置。
本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若内容造成侵权请联系我们,一经查实立即删除!